Next Monday on 20 Sep at 1030 a.m. there will be a Call to Remembrance shown on ABC TV.

This is about Operation Ivanhoe, but more particularly the Battle of Nui Le. The last major battle by Australians in South Viet Nam.

It is also special to the OTU Scheyville guys because there were three classmates (2/68) involved in this big stoush ( Marsden, Sonneveld, DFC and McKay GJ). The actual ceremony had to be cancelled owing to Covid lockdowns, so this is a ‘virtual’ ceremony.

It will also be available on ABC Iview.
